Identifying Common Sprinkler Issues



A well-maintained sprinkler system is vital for effective grass treatment, however even the ideal systems can experience issues. One frequent problem is reduced water stress, which can trigger irregular watering and dry patches on your lawn.


One more common concern is sprinkler heads that do not appear or withdraw appropriately. This malfunction might be because of particles obstructing the system or a damaged springtime. Additionally, misaligned lawn sprinkler heads can cause water being sprayed onto walkways, driveways, or other unexpected locations, leading to water waste and not enough coverage of your lawn.

Dripping valves are also an usual trouble that can cause water merging around the base of the sprinkler head, triggering dirt erosion and potentially damaging plant origins. Finally, electric failures in the timer or control system can interrupt the whole irrigation timetable, causing over or under-watering.


Cleaning and Unclogging Nozzles



When taking care of typical lawn sprinkler concerns, dealing with blockages is vital for keeping optimal system performance. With time, particles such as dirt, lawn trimmings, and mineral deposits can collect within the nozzles, blocking water circulation and reducing irrigation performance. To guarantee your sprinklers operate properly, normal cleansing and unclogging of nozzles is necessary.


Begin by transforming off the watering system to avoid any type of unintended water discharge. Meticulously get rid of the nozzle from the sprinkler head. For thorough cleaning, soak the nozzle in a combination of water and vinegar or a commercial cleansing remedy designed to dissolve mineral deposits.


Rinse the nozzle under running water to remove any continuing to be debris and reattach it to the lawn sprinkler head. Transform the system back on and observe the water circulation to make sure the obstruction has been removed. Normal maintenance of lawn sprinkler nozzles can significantly improve the longevity and efficiency of your irrigation system.


Replacing Broken Lawn Sprinkler Heads



Replacing broken sprinkler heads is a crucial action in preserving an effective irrigation system. When a lawn sprinkler head comes to be damaged, it can bring about water wastage and unequal insurance coverage, which can detrimentally influence the health and wellness of your lawn or yard. The very first action is to identify the malfunctioning head, typically obvious through uneven over at this website water spray patterns or water pooling around the base.


Begin by switching off the water supply to stop any unneeded spillage. Use a shovel to thoroughly dig around the sprinkler head, guaranteeing you do not damage the surrounding piping. As soon as revealed, unscrew the damaged head from the riser, bearing in mind of the make and model to ensure you acquire a suitable replacement.


Following, tidy the threads on the riser to eliminate any type of dirt or particles that might prevent a proper seal. Screw the brand-new lawn sprinkler head onto the riser by hand, guaranteeing it is snug but not excessively tight to avoid damaging the threads. Refill the hole with dirt, packing it down securely to get rid of air pockets. Turn the water supply back on and test the brand-new head to guarantee it is operating appropriately, making modifications as essential.


Changing Water Stress and Coverage



In order to maximize the efficiency of your watering system, adjusting water pressure and protection is crucial. Proper water stress makes certain that each lawn sprinkler head operates successfully, distributing water equally across your grass or yard. To start, gauge the water stress at the primary supply line using a stress you can try these out gauge. Ideal stress commonly varies from 30 to 50 psi. If the pressure is too high, take into consideration mounting a stress regulatory authority to stop damage to sprinkler heads and pipelines.


Following, concentrate on adjusting sprinkler head coverage to remove dry places and overwatered locations. Begin by turning on the system and observing the spray patterns. For rotating heads, change the arc and distance setups using a screwdriver to modify the direction and range of water flow. For spray heads, make use of the adjustment screw on the top to adjust the spray pattern.


Make sure overlapping insurance coverage between nearby lawn sprinkler heads to avoid missed out on locations. Check for any blockages such as plants or structures that might obstruct water distribution. By adjusting water pressure and tweak sprinkler head coverage, you can keep a lavish, healthy landscape while preserving water sources properly.

After fine-tuning the water stress and coverage, it is similarly vital to incorporate routine maintenance methods to make certain the long life and efficiency of your lawn sprinkler system. Make sure that all nozzles are complimentary from debris to protect against water flow obstruction (Sprinkler service).


Following, examine for leakages in the watering lines. Screen the water pressure throughout operation; fluctuations can suggest hidden leakages or obstructions.




Readjust the system's timer setups according to seasonal water demands. Overwatering or underwatering can damage your top article landscape and waste resources. Additionally, check the rain sensing unit and ensure it is working properly to stop unneeded watering during rains.

Lastly, winterize your system before the start of freezing temperature levels. Drain all water from the system to avoid pipeline ruptureds and various other cold-weather damages. Regularly updating and keeping your system not only preserves water however likewise extends the lifespan of your irrigation arrangement.
